Uphaar Ragi Flour - 1kg
Ragi Flour also known as Red Teff Flour. Ragi, both in its whole and flour form, is still a staple ingredient throughout the southern regions of India. Ragi is thought to be one of the oldest cereals to be cultivated by man and was introduced to the Indian subcontinent over 3000 years ago.

Typical Values | Per 100g |
Energy | 1442kJ/345kcal |
Fat | 2.2g |
- of which saturates | 0g |
Carbohydrates | 70.4g |
- of which sugars | 0g |
Fibre | 13.2g |
Protein | 11g |
Salt | 0.023g |
